, .tab {
	padding: 0px;
	margin: 20px 0px 0px;
}

 ul.tab_nav {
	background: url(/images/nav_tab_principale.png) no-repeat 0px 0px;
	display: block;
	width: 960px;
	height: 27px;
	padding: 8px 0px 0px;
	margin: 0px auto;
	list-style: none;
}

 ul.tab_nav li {
	display: inline;
	float: left;
	padding: 0px;
	margin: 0 56px;
}

 ul.tab_nav li a {
	font-size: 12px;
	font-weight: bold;
	color: #fff;
	text-decoration: none;
	text-transform: uppercase;
}

 ul.tab_nav li.tab_hover a,  ul.tab_nav li.tab_selected a {
	color: #ffdd00;
}

 ul.tab_nav li.ultimo {
	float: right;
}
 ul.tab_nav li.tab_hover.ultimo a,  ul.tab_nav li.tab_selected.ultimo a {
	color: #01529e;
}

_1.tab_panel, _2.tab_panel, _3.tab_panel, _4.tab_panel {
	background: #f4f9fa url(/images/top_contenuto.jpg) no-repeat 0px 0px;
	width: 940px;
	clear: left;
	padding: 10px;
	margin: 20px auto 0px auto;
}

.tab_hide {
	display: none;
}



/* @group Tab widget */

#contet  .tab {
	padding: 0px;
	margin: 0px;
}

  ul.tab_nav {
	background-color: #f1f3f6;
	background-image: none;
	display: block;
	width: 650px;
	height: 29px;
	padding: 5px 0px 0px 10px;
	margin: 0px;
	position: relative;
	list-style: none;
	border-bottom: solid 1px #c8d4d8;
}

  ul.tab_nav li {
	display: inline;
	float: left;
	padding: 0px 5px;
	margin: 0px 3px 0px 0px;
	position: relative;
}

  ul.tab_nav li span.span1 {
	background: url(/images/sx_tab.gif) no-repeat 0px -30px;
	width: 5px;
	height: 29px;
	/*float: left;*/
	position: absolute;
	top: 0;
	left: 0;	
}

  ul.tab_nav li span.span2 {
	background: url(/images/dx_tab.gif) no-repeat 0px -30px;
	width: 5px;
	height: 29px;
	/*float: right;*/
	position: absolute;
	top: 0;
	right: 0;
}

  ul.tab_nav li a {
	font-size: 12px;
	font-weight: bold;
	color: #01529e;
	text-transform: uppercase;
	text-decoration: none;
	background: url(/images/centro_tab.gif) repeat-x 0px -30px;
	text-align: center;
	height: 19px;
	float: left;
	padding: 10px 0px 0px;
	margin: 0px;
}

  ul.tab_nav li.tab_hover span.span1,
  ul.tab_nav li.tab_hover span.span2,
  ul.tab_nav li.tab_hover a,
  ul.tab_nav li.tab_selected span.span1,
  ul.tab_nav li.tab_selected span.span2,
  ul.tab_nav li.tab_selected a {
	background-position: 0px 0px;	
}

  ul.tab_nav li.tab_hover span.span1,
  ul.tab_nav li.tab_hover span.span2,
  ul.tab_nav li.tab_selected span.span1,
  ul.tab_nav li.tab_selected span.span2{
	height: 30px;
}

  ul.tab_nav li.tab_hover a,
  ul.tab_nav li.tab_selected a {
	height: 20px;
}

 .tab_panel {
	background-color: #FFF;
	clear: left;
	padding: 10px 10px 0px;
	margin: 0px;
}




#tabella-valori-quota tr td {
	font-size: 12px;
}
#tabella-valori-quota thead {
	margin-top:20px;
	background-color: #C9D1E8;
}

#tabella-valori-quota thead td {
	font-size: 16px;
}

